The peninsula usually takes its identify from 1 or the two on the brothers de Freycinet, Louis Claude and Louis Henri. In 1802, they joined French explorer Nicholas Baudin on an expedition to map the southern coasts of mainland Australia and Van Diemen's Land. From the 1820's, whalers arrived to Wineglass Bay. For twenty years they might take a look at the bay in small boats, harpooning nearby whales and dragging them back toward the shore. The carcass was butchered and bones were used for corsets and hoop skirts, although the blubber was boiled, extracting oil being exported to Britain for lights.

Freycinet can be a great spot to see birds, starting from little nectar-feeding birds to massive birds. From Wineglass Bay and Cape Tourville lookouts you may be lucky plenty of to determine white-bellied sea-eagles gliding overhead or Australasian gannets diving for foodstuff during the ocean. Wildflowers and Orchids may also be prevalent at most times on the calendar year.
